Software Testing

About This Course

NextGen Education Foundation offers a comprehensive software testing course designed to provide
learners with the knowledge and skills required to become proficient software testers. Our course
curriculum covers all aspects of software testing, including test planning, execution, and reporting,
as well as test automation using industry-standard tools.

Our trainers are experienced software testing professionals with a deep understanding of the latest
industry trends and best practices. We provide expert guidance and mentorship throughout the
program, ensuring that you have a strong foundation in software testing.

Whether you’re a fresher looking to start your career in software testing or a professional seeking to
upskill or advance your career, our course is tailored to meet your needs. We offer a flexible learning
model that allows you to study at your own pace and convenience, with access to on-demand video
lectures and comprehensive study materials.

With our software testing course, you will learn how to develop and execute test plans, create test
cases and scripts, and perform functional and non-functional testing of software applications. You
will also gain hands-on experience in test automation using industry-standard tools such as Selenium
and Appium.

Join our community of learners and take the first step towards becoming a proficient software



Anyone with an interest in software testing can enroll in this course. However, basic knowledge of
software development concepts is recommended.

Course Content:

Module 1: Introduction to Software Testing
• Software testing process and methodologies
• Software testing lifecycle
• Types of software testing

Module 2: Test Planning and Execution
• Test planning and strategy
• Test cases and test scripts creation
• Test execution and reporting

Module 3: Functional Testing
• Unit testing, integration testing, and system testing
• Regression testing, sanity testing, and smoke testing
• User acceptance testing (UAT)

Module 4: Non-functional Testing
• Performance testing, load testing, and stress testing
• Security testing and usability testing
• Compatibility testing

Module 5: Test Automation
• Introduction to test automation
• Automation framework and tools
• Automating test cases using Selenium and Appium

Module 6: Defect Management and Reporting
• Defect lifecycle
• Defect reporting and tracking
• Defect management tools

Module 7: Testing in Agile and DevOps
• Agile testing methodologies
• Continuous testing in DevOps
• Shift-left testing and shift-right testing


1 Month /
2 Months
(Weekdays / Weekends)

This Course Include

Enquire Now

Please enable JavaScript in your browser to complete this form.

Industry Collaboration & Placements

+91 - 92260 56822

Scroll to Top